
新闻摘要:苏峪口瓷窑址位于宁夏贺兰山深处,2017年首次发现,2021至2025年由宁夏回族自治区文物考古研究所与复旦大学系统发掘,目前已发掘出8座窑炉,并在窑场周围发现了同时期开采瓷土、煤炭、石英、石灰等矿坑遗迹,这在我国陶瓷考古中尚属首次。出土器物丰富,既有碗、盘、盏等日常器物,也有花口瓶、梅瓶、执壶、罐以及白瓷板瓦等大型器物,器胎洁白细腻、釉色白中微青。
根据地层与器物判断,窑址始烧于西夏早期、停烧于西夏晚期,出土带有“官”字款的匣钵表明这里曾为西夏宫廷用瓷的烧造地,具有西夏官窑性质。考古队还发现窑业技术在北方传统基础上大量吸收南方景德镇等地的先进技艺与审美,反映出两宋时期的民族文化交往;为保护遗址,考古队对部分发掘区进行了回填并原址展示。

Title: Echoes of Su Yu‑Kou White PorcelainNews Summary
The Su Yu‑Kou porcelain kiln site lies deep in the Helan Mountains of Ningxia. It was first discovered in 2017, and from 2021 to 2025 the Ningxia Hui Autonomous Region Institute of Cultural Relics and Archaeology, together with Fudan University, carried out systematic excavations. So far eight kiln‑furnaces have been uncovered, and around the kiln complex archaeologists have found the remains of contemporaneous pits where porcelain clay, coal, quartz, limestone and other minerals were mined—a combination that is unique in Chinese ceramic archaeology.
A rich variety of objects has been recovered. In addition to everyday bowls, plates and cups, the site yielded large items such as flower‑rimmed vases, plum‑shaped vases, ewers, jars, and even white‑porcelain tiles. The porcelain body is pure, fine‑grained, and the glaze shows a subtle bluish tint in the white.
Based on the stratigraphy and the artifacts, the kiln appears to have begun firing in the early Western Xia period and to have ceased operation in the late Western Xia period. Some of the recovered containers bear the character “官” (official) on their seals, indicating that this was a royal‑court kiln of the Western Xia—an “imperial” workshop. The archaeological team also noted that kiln technology, while rooted in northern traditions, borrowed heavily from the advanced techniques and aesthetic sensibilities of southern centers such as Jingdezhen. This reflects the cultural exchange that flourished during the Two‑Song era. To protect the site, part of the excavated area has been back‑filled, and a display has been set up on the original location.
